Addressing Student Risk Factors: A Critical Look
Like any large urban-suburban school district, Cy-Fair ISD faces its share of challenges, one of which is addressing the needs of students who are considered at risk. Data indicates that a significant portion of the student population may face hurdles that could impede their educational journey. Specifically, it has been noted that 51.6% of students were considered at risk of dropping out of school. This statistic, while concerning, highlights a critical area of focus for the district and underscores the immense responsibility it carries.
In response to such challenges, Cy-Fair ISD implements various intervention programs and support systems. These initiatives are designed to identify students who may be struggling academically, emotionally, or socially, and provide them with targeted assistance. This includes academic tutoring, mentoring programs, alternative education pathways, and increased access to counseling and support services. The district's proactive approach aims to re-engage these students, address underlying issues, and provide them with the tools and encouragement necessary to complete their education successfully. Navigating School Assignments and Enrollment
One of the fundamental questions for any family considering Cy-Fair ISD is how school assignments work. Given the district's expansive size and numerous campuses, understanding the enrollment process is essential. It's a straightforward system: students are assigned to a school based primarily on their residential address within the district's attendance zones. These zones are meticulously drawn to ensure equitable distribution of students and resources across campuses.
For new families or those moving within the district, verifying their assigned school is a crucial first step. The Cy-Fair ISD website provides user-friendly tools, such as an address lookup feature, to help determine the correct elementary, middle, and high school for any given address. While the general rule is assignment by zone, the district also has procedures for transfers in specific circumstances, though these are typically granted based on availability and specific criteria. Understanding this assignment process early on helps families plan effectively and ensures a smooth transition into the Cy-Fair ISD system.

Community Engagement and Parental Partnership in Cy-Fair ISD
The success of any large school district is not solely determined by its administrators and teachers; it hinges significantly on the active participation of its community and, most importantly, its parents. Cy-Fair ISD has long championed this collaborative spirit, recognizing that strong home-school partnerships are fundamental to student achievement. As previously mentioned, the district deeply supports the concept of neighborhood schools and community involvement, and this commitment is vividly demonstrated through various initiatives.
Parents are encouraged to become integral partners in their child's education through Parent Teacher Organizations (PTOs) or Parent Teacher Associations (PTAs) at each campus. These organizations play a vital role in fundraising, organizing school events, and providing volunteer support. Beyond formal groups, the district actively promotes volunteerism in classrooms, libraries, and at school events, allowing community members to directly contribute to the learning environment. This extensive network of engagement not only enriches the educational experience but also builds stronger bonds within the community, creating a supportive ecosystem around each school. From mentoring programs to booster clubs for sports and arts, there are countless avenues for community members to lend their expertise and passion to the students of Cy-Fair ISD.
